When you push two horseshoe magnets together with like poles facing each other, they will repel each other due to the magnetic force. If you turn one of the magnets around so that opposite poles face each other, they will attract each other.
If they come end-to-end, they will either attract or repel depending on the polarity.If you bring the sides together, they often will slide to bring their ends + & - ends together.
When two opposite poles of magnets are brought together, they will attract each other and stick together. The magnetic force between them creates a connection and holds them in place until they are pulled apart.

The process by which scientists evaluate each other's work before publication is called peer review. In this process, submitted manuscripts are reviewed by experts in the same field who assess the quality, validity, and originality of the research. Reviewers provide feedback and recommendations for improvement, and the editorial team decides whether to accept, revise, or reject the submission based on this evaluation. Peer review helps ensure that published research meets high academic and scientific standards.

Scientists commonly use peer-reviewed journals to share information with one another. In this process, researchers submit their studies to journals, where other experts evaluate the work for quality and validity before publication. This method ensures that findings are rigorously vetted and allows scientists to build on each other's research effectively. Additionally, conferences and seminars provide platforms for direct communication and collaboration among scientists.
